PEDIATRICS - WHAT WE TREAT

🚻 Bladder-related issues

  • Daytime urinary incontinence

  • Urgency / frequency (overactive bladder)

  • Voiding dysfunction (can’t relax pelvic floor to pee)

  • Urinary retention or incomplete emptying

  • Recurrent UTIs tied to poor emptying

  • Bedwetting when there are also daytime symptoms

💩 Bowel-related issues

  • Chronic constipation

  • Stool withholding

  • Encopresis (fecal soiling)

  • Painful bowel movements

  • Difficulty coordinating pushing vs relaxing

🔄 Bladder–bowel dysfunction

  • Combined urinary + stool symptoms (super common)

  • Kids who “hold everything” all day

  • Symptoms that didn’t resolve with meds alone

🧠 Pelvic floor coordination problems

  • Dysfunctional voiding (pelvic floor contracts instead of relaxing)

  • Poor awareness of pelvic muscles

  • Difficulty sensing bladder or rectal fullness

😖 Pain & musculoskeletal issues

  • Pelvic, abdominal, or perineal pain

  • Pain with urination or bowel movements (noninfectious)

  • Postural issues affecting pelvic mechanics

  • Core weakness affecting continence

🩸Period Care

  • Painful periods

  • Pain with insertion of period products

  • Education on how to use menstrual products like tampons, cups, and discs

PEDIATRIC TREATMENT​

🛠️ What therapy actually looks like

This surprises a lot of people—no invasive internal exams in most pediatric cases.

  • Education using kid-friendly language

  • Timed voiding and bowel programs

  • Breathing coordination

  • Toilet positioning 

  • Biofeedback through RealTime Ultrasound

  • Relaxation training (not “Kegels” for most kids!)

  • Core and hip strengthening

  • Behavior coaching + caregiver education

🚫 What they don’t treat alone

  • Structural abnormalities (e.g., posterior urethral valves)

  • Untreated neurologic disease

  • Active infections
    (these need medical management first)

💡 Big takeaway

A huge number of pediatric “accidents” are coordination problems, not behavior problems—and pelvic floor PT helps kids learn how their bodies work, without shame.
